Brushes are pressed periodically against the transfer cylinder, which is preferably a rubber blanket cylinder, dust and lint being swept away by the latter and being fed to a so-called lint catcher. This device is arranged on the periphery of the transfer cylinder and fastened on both sides to the printing unit side walls. It can be seen as a nuisance that this device is arranged on the periphery of the transfer cylinder, since this affects work on the machine. Furthermore, a cleaning device having a scraper is known from DE-AS 11 32 151. The scraper is arranged in the gusset between the blanket cylinder and the impression cylinder. A similar device is also known from US Pat. No. 2,961,953. US 35 08 711 discloses a cleaning device with a spray nozzle bar in the web inlet gap, that is in the gusset between the printing material web and the blanket cylinder. From DE patent 36 10 697 a conventional so-called finger protection spindle (protective strip) is known, in the form of an angle. As with all known cleaning devices, additional space is required for these. US 15 62 010 shows a pivotable, angular protective strip covering a cylinder gap.

Diese Aufgabe wird durch die Anwendung der Merkmale des kennzeichnenden Teils des Anspruchs 1 gelöst.Proceeding from this, it is the object of the invention to design and arrange a device for cleaning a transfer cylinder of a rotary printing press in such a way that it does not take up any additional space and does not interfere either during operation or during business interruptions. This object is achieved by applying the features of the characterizing part of claim 1.

The blanket cylinder 3 can be supported on both sides, as indicated in FIG. 1, by means of pins 4. The protection and cleaning device 1 according to the invention can be designed in the same way on the left side of the blanket cylinder 3.

This usually consists of a pivotable or displaceable protective strip, which according to FIGS. 1 and 2 preferably has a rectangular or semicircular cross section. The protective strip 6 can be arranged on a crossmember 7, which is pivotally held on both sides within the printing unit side walls 2. According to the present invention, a suction pipe 8 is positioned on or in the crossmember 7, with which the dust, lint and dirt are sucked off from the brushes 9 arranged in the axial direction of the cylinder to be cleaned, or from the surroundings thereof, by means of the brushes 9 from the Printing unit cylinder 3, for example a cylinder carrying a blanket 5, is removed.

For turning the protective and cleaning device 1 on and off, a pivotable lever 11 is preferably provided on both ends at the ends, which is rotatably supported on brackets 12 on one side and one end of the cross member 7 is attached to the other side of each. On the one to be cleaned Blanket cylinder 3 is another cylinder 13 employed, which, depending on the construction of the machine, can be an impression cylinder, another blanket cylinder or, as in the present case, a plate cylinder 13. In the present case, a further blanket cylinder 14 is attached to the blanket cylinder 3, so that a printing medium, for example a paper web, carried out between the cylinders 3, 14 can be printed on both sides. It goes without saying that such protective and cleaning devices can also be attached to the further blanket cylinder 14.

When the direction of rotation of the cylinders 3, 13 is reversed, an inlet gap 20 results on the other side. The protection and cleaning device according to the invention is therefore preferably double, ie provided at an inlet gap 19, 20, as indicated at 1 and 17.

As a result, practically no additional space is required and the protection and cleaning device 1 or 17 does not interfere with handling on the printing press. Since, as already explained at the beginning, protective strips are also required in the area of the inlet gaps for safety reasons, a significant advantage of the invention results from the fact that the means required for cleaning the cylinders are arranged in or behind the protective strip, where they do not interfere paractically and the means required for mounting and adjustment, for example the levers 11, are also only required once. The setting or adjustment of the protective strip 6 and the brushes 9 is indicated at 18.

The protective strips 6 can be produced in a simple manner from angles or semicircular profiles. The pivoting of the levers 11 can be done manually or, preferably, with known electrical or mechanical devices, which also applies to the adjusting and parking device 18.

Claims (3)

  1. Device for cleaning a transfer cylinder in a rotary printing machine during operation in the space in front of or behind the cylinder gap formed by the transfer cylinder and another cylinder, which gap can be covered by a pivotable protective strip, characterised in that the device for cleaning (7 to 12) is pivotably arranged between the protective strip (6) and the cylinder gap (19, 20) together with the protective strip (6).
  2. Device according to claim 1, characterised in that it (7 to 12) has brushes (9).
  3. Device according to claim 1 or 2, characterised in that a suction device (8) extending in the axial direction is arranged in the region of the brushes (9).
